The word of mouth, too, has gone in the film’s favour. Gully Boy, released on February 14, the Valentine’s Day, received unanimously positive reviews from film critics across the country. Ranveer has played the character with finesse. Murad, a Dharavi-based boy, is the underdog here, who breaks the shackles of reality to realise his dream of becoming a popular rapper.
